Output 986e0953da0dd81a6d9699ad0ae738a3e74665ef342a53f74ba59ca0ff187dd4:0

value
3638975062
script pubkey
OP_0 OP_PUSHBYTES_20 84e0189cb0bd09d038471989ad889ec4c6201d4a
address
tb1qsnsp389sh5yaqwz8rxy6mzy7cnrzq822rmag8t
transaction
986e0953da0dd81a6d9699ad0ae738a3e74665ef342a53f74ba59ca0ff187dd4
confirmations
227065
spent
true